Montoya told Steiner about Magnussen
Mar.11 Juan Pablo Montoya was the first to tell Haas boss Gunther Steiner about Kevin Magnussen's talent. Magnussen joined the American team after stints at McLaren and Renault. But Haas boss Steiner says he first heard about the Danish driver from former F1 winner Montoya. "Kevin is friends with Juan Pablo," Steiner told BT newspaper. "One day when Juan Pablo and I were in Mexico, he asked me 'Have you looked at Kevin Magnussen? He is very good'. "I knew his father but when I met Kevin, he asked where I had heard of him and he told me he doesn't know Montoya at all," Steiner laughed.
